Tomsk Sysadmins Forum

Unix => Администрирование => Topic started by: MohiCan on April 16, 2007, 02:05:33

Title: не видит SATA контроллером
Post by: MohiCan on April 16, 2007, 02:05:33
Трабла такова - на маме (intel DG965ss) 4 САТА разъема нумеруются 0,1,2,3 в первые три втыкнуты винты
Линух(ядро 2.6.17 ) видит только винты втыкнутые в 0,1 разъёмы.
Title: не видит SATA контроллером
Post by: MaksT on April 16, 2007, 10:03:32
На некоторых материнках несколько портов SATA предназначены для непосредственного использования, а несколько других выделены только для объединения их в массив.

Что в документации на материнку написано про эти порты?
Title: не видит SATA контроллером
Post by: dmitry_ on April 16, 2007, 12:07:24
была такаяже проблема тока на мамке asus A8N-E
там порты либо в биосе отключены или проблемы с определением винтов в линуксе

линукс опрашивает порты начиная с 4 (почему так незнаю, определил методом тыка) и присваевает им sd*
если ты воткнешь винты в 3 - 2 порты винт который в 3-м неувидит
в твоем случаем нужно подключать к 4-2 портам - может поможет

еще как вариант - проблема может заключаться вот в чем:
загрузчик lilo имеет свойство запоминить к какому порту подключен какой винчестер, поэтому бывает полезным в lilo.conf писать следующее
root=/dev/sda1 изменить на root=0x0801 (/dev/sda8=0x0808)
disk=/dev/sda
bios=0x80
Title: не видит SATA контроллером
Post by: SG_ on April 19, 2007, 14:18:51
Quote from: dmitry_
была такаяже проблема тока на мамке asus A8N-E
там порты либо в биосе отключены или проблемы с определением винтов в линуксе

линукс опрашивает порты начиная с 4 (почему так незнаю, определил методом тыка) и присваевает им sd*
если ты воткнешь винты в 3 - 2 порты винт который в 3-м неувидит
в твоем случаем нужно подключать к 4-2 портам - может поможет

еще как вариант - проблема может заключаться вот в чем:
загрузчик lilo имеет свойство запоминить к какому порту подключен какой винчестер, поэтому бывает полезным в lilo.conf писать следующее
root=/dev/sda1 изменить на root=0x0801 (/dev/sda8=0x0808)
disk=/dev/sda
bios=0x80
у меня еще хуже: пока были 1 и 2 заняты все было нормально. воткнул еще винт в 3 порт и он вдруг стал /dev/sda, а остальные поползли...  воткнул еще 4й и вообще жопа настала. видны все, но нумерация зависит от того, какие порты заняты.